Генератор последовательности обобщенных чисел фибоначчи с произвольными начальными условиями

Номер патента: 1196837

Авторы: Ключко, Ткаченко

ZIP архив

Текст

СОЮЗ СОВЕТСКИСОЦИАЛИСТИЧЕРЕСПУБЛИК 09) (И) Р 02 4 ГОСУДАРСПО ДЕЛ ОПИ К АВТ НИЕ ИЗОБРЕТЕН У гистров онизирующимторой - к си одам рониз вх ующем ю щ(21) 3786204/24-24 . (22) 31.08,84 (46)07.:12.85. Бюл. Яф 45 (72) В.И.Ключко и А.В.Ткаченко (5 З) 681,З 25 (088.8) (56) Авторское свидетельство СССР У 930310, кл. С 06, Р 1/02, 1982.Авторское свидетельство СССР У 662926, кл. С 06 Р 1/02, 1979. (54)(57) ГЕНЕРАТОР ПОСЛЕДОВАТЕЛЬНОСТИ ОБОБЩЕННЫХ ЧИСЕЛ ФИБОНАЧЧИ СПРОИЗВОЛЬНЫМИ НАЧАЛЬНЫМИ УСЛОВИЯМИ, содержащий (р+1) последовательно соединенных регистров с первого по (р+1), сумматор, блок синхронизации, причем выход первого регистра подключен к выходу генератора и первому информационному входу сумматора, второй информационный вход которого подключен к выходу (р+1) регистра, первый выход блока синхронизации подключен к объединенным синх 7 сумматора, отлича ий тем, что, с целью расширения ф . циональных возможностей за сче полнительного генерирования по вательности значений суммарного чла пропускаемых ошибок методом .контроля "фибоначчиевых" "р-кодов,в него введены элементы ИЛИ и И,причем выход (р+1) регистра подчен к первому входу элемента И,.рой вход которого подключен к тму выходу блока. синхронизации,элемента И подключен к третьемуинформационному входу сумматора,выход которого подключен к первомувходу элемента ИЛИ, второй входкоторого подключен к входу начальнусловий генератора, вьпсод элементаИЛИ подключен к информационному вхду первого регистра.1196837 2 Ж510 вход регистра 1 15 20 25 при и ( О; при и = О;(1) при и )О где М - произвольное начальное условие;р - целое неотрицательное число.При оценке корректирующих возможностей кода расчет числа пропускаемых (не обнаруживаемых) ошибок выбранным методом контроля представляет наиболее сложную задачу.Значения суммарного числа пропускаемых ошибок с произвольными начальными условиями методом контроля "фибоначчиевых" р-кодов путем распространения ошибок задаются рекуррентным соотношением 1Изобретение относится к области автоматики и вычислительной техники и предназначено для генерирования последовательности р-чисел Фибоначчи с произвольными начальными условиями и последовательности, значений суммарного числа пропускаемых ошибок с произвольными начальными условиями методом контроля "фибоначчиевых" р-кодов путем распространения ошибок, что может быть использовано для анализа "фибоначчиевых" р-кодов.Р-числа Фибоначчи с произвольными начальными условиями определяютсярекуррентным соотношением при и (О;где и - разрядность "фибоначчиевых"р-кодов.Целью изобретения является расширение функциональных возможностей генератора последовательности обобщенных чисел Фибоначчи с произвольными начальными условиями за счет дополнительного генерирования последовательности значений суммарного числа пропускаемых ошибок методом контроля "фибоначчиевых" р-кодов путем распространения ошибок.На чертеже представлена функциональная схема генератора последовательности обобщенных чисел Фибоначчи с произвольными начальными условиями.Генератор содержит регистры 1 -1 р 1, элемент ИЛИ 2, сумматор 3,30 35 40 45 55 блок 4 синхронизации, элемент И 5, вход 6 начальных условий, выход 7.Генератор работает следующим образом.В исходном состоянии в регистрах 1, -1содержатся нулевые коды. В нулевом такте на информационный вход 6 генератора подается код И, начального условия, который через элемент ИЛИ 2 поступает на информационньщ В режиме моделирования последовательности р-чисел Фибоначчи по сиг налу, поступающему с первого выхода блока синхронизации 4 на синхронизирующие входы регистров, производится запись кода И, в регистр 1, В первом такте содержимое регистра 1 под воздействием сигнала с первого выхода блока синхронизации 4 поступает на информационный выход 7 ге нератора, на информационный выход 7 генератора, на информационньй вход регистра 1 и на первый инфор 2мационный вход сумматора 3, на второй информационный вход которого поступает содержимое регистра 1 р.и По сигналу, поступающему в этом же такте со второго выхода блока 4 синхронизации, происходит сложение поступивших из регистров 1 и 1 + на сумматор 3 кодовых комбинаций чисел, Одновременно результат сложения записывается в регистр 1 через элемент ИЛИ 2. Таким образом, в первом такте получено первое значение функции (1). Последующие значения последовательности р-чисел. Фибоначчи формируются повторением операций сложения содержимого регистров 1 и 1и перезаписи содержимого регистров 1-1 р+1В режиме моделирования последовательности значений суммарного числа пропускаемых ошибок методом контроля "фибоначчиевых" р-кодов путем распространения ошибок по сигналу, поступающему с первого выхода блока 4 на входы синхронизации регистров, производится занесение кода И в регистр 1. В первом такте по сигналу с первого выхода блока 4 синхронизации содержимое ре- гистра 1 поступает на информационный выход 7 генератора, информационный вход регистра 1 и первый информационный вход сумматора 3.Составитель С.КурошТехред Л.Мартяшова Редактор Н.Егорова Корректор М.Самборская--- щ -Щ ЩЩ еЩЩ ЩЩЗаказ 7563/46 Тираж 709 ПодписноеВНИИПИ Государственного комитета СССРпо делам изобретений и открытий113035, Москва, Ж, Раушская наб., д. 4/5 Филиал ППП "Патент", г. Ужгород, ул. Проектная, 4 3 1Во втором режиме раб ты на втором входе элемента И 5. рисутствует устойчивый единичный по енциал с третьего выхода блока 4 синхронизацни. В силу этого содержимое регистра 1поступает на третий информационный вход сумматора 3 черезэлемент И 5, а на второй информационный вход сумматора 3 - непосредственно, Одновременно по сигналу со второго выхода блока 4 синхронизации, поступающему на вход синхронизации сумматора 3, происходит сложение содержимого регистра 1 и удвоенного значения. содержимого регистра 1 , В этом же такте результат сложения через элемент. ИЛИ 2 записывается в регистр 1. .Таким образом, в первом .такте йолу 196837 4чено первое значение функции (2).Последующие значения функции Ь (и)моделируются аналогичным образомпутем повторения операций сложениясодержимого регистра 1 с: удвоеннымзначением содержимого регистра 1 Р+1и перезаписи содержимого регистров1 Р+1,1 О Таким образом, наряду с последавательностью, генерируемой извест"ным генератором, предлагаемый генератор позволяет также получить последовательность значений суммарного числа пропускаемых ошибок методомконтроля "фибоначчиевых" р-кодовпутем распространения ошибок, что фрасширяет функциональные возможностигенератора.

Смотреть

Заявка

3786204, 31.08.1984

КРАСНОДАРСКОЕ ВЫСШЕЕ ВОЕННОЕ КОМАНДНО-ИНЖЕНЕРНОЕ УЧИЛИЩЕ РАКЕТНЫХ ВОЙСК

КЛЮЧКО ВЛАДИМИР ИГНАТЬЕВИЧ, ТКАЧЕНКО АЛЕКСАНДР ВАСИЛЬЕВИЧ

МПК / Метки

МПК: G06F 1/02

Метки: генератор, начальными, обобщенных, последовательности, произвольными, условиями, фибоначчи, чисел

Опубликовано: 07.12.1985

Код ссылки

<a href="https://patents.su/3-1196837-generator-posledovatelnosti-obobshhennykh-chisel-fibonachchi-s-proizvolnymi-nachalnymi-usloviyami.html" target="_blank" rel="follow" title="База патентов СССР">Генератор последовательности обобщенных чисел фибоначчи с произвольными начальными условиями</a>

Похожие патенты